Andropaniosides A and B, two new ent-labdane diterpenoid glucosides from Andrographis paniculata

Publication date: February 2020Source: Phytochemistry Letters, Volume 35Author(s): Nguyen Thi Thuy My, Tran Thi Hong Hanh, Pham Thi Cham, Nguyen Xuan Cuong, Tran Thu Huong, Tran Hong Quang, Nguyen Hoai Nam, Chau Van MinhAbstract•Two new ent-labdane diterpenoid glucosides, andropaniosides A and B, along with five known analogs, andrographiside, neoandrographolide, andropanoside, 14-deoxy-11,12-didehydroandrographiside, and 19-O-β-D-glucopyranosyl-ent-labda-8(17),13-dien-15,16,19-triol were isolated from a methanol extract of the aerial parts of Andrographis paniculata. Their chemical structures were identified by the comprehensive spectroscopic methods, including 1D and 2D NMR and mass spectra. In addition, their cytotoxic effects toward LNCaP, HepG2, KB, MCF7, and SK-Mel2 human carcinoma cells and NO inhibitory effects in LPS-stimulated RAW264.7 cells were also evaluated.Graphical abstract
